Subject: RE: Lyr Req: Don't intend to die in Egypt land From: Q (Frank Staplin) Date: 23 May 06 - 10:51 PM This is an often reworked spiritual, discussed with some lyrics in thread 41654: I Can't Stay Away Title- "I Wish I Had Died in Egypt Land." The version in Work, "American Negro Songs and Spirituals," p. 157 is reproduced in the above thread. The most complete version is given in the thread by Masato, from "Calhoun Plantation Songs," "I Never Intend to Die in Egypt Land." According to McIlhenny, in "Befo' de War Spirituals," p. 120, this is one of the old spirituals from before the Civil War. The 'color' verses given by Padre are floaters that appear in several spirituals and gospel songs, and were added by some of the later groups and do not appear in the collections by Work and McIlhenny. |

Subject: RE: Lyr Req: Don't intend to die in Egypt land From: Q (Frank Staplin) Date: 26 May 06 - 03:47 PM Those lyrics seem to be Josh White's own take on the song, since this version has not been found elsewhere. At least three biblical stories are mixed up in it. |
